Heart Attack EKG: Can an EKG Detect a Previous Heart Attack?
WebThese are referred to as “silent” heart attacks, which often show up weeks or months later as characteristic abnormalities on an EKG that alert your medical provider that you have a potentially dangerous blockage in your coronary arteries that has led to ischemia in the past and will likely lead to an even worse event in the future if left untreated.
